Seasonal Top Tips from The Verminator:
Moles can be very troublesome and can literally drive you nuts!
The common mole is an insectivore, not a rodent. Its diet is restricted to ground invertebrates such as grubs, millipedes, ants and the like. However, the mole's primary food source is the earthworm, so trying to control lawn insects with chemicals is no protection from mole activity. The activity in certain
lawns can simply come and go throughout the season. On large properties the mole may move from one part of the lawn to another. This movement or migrating is controlled by climate and ground moisture. Moles will adapt to changes in food supply and source as different insects become available in different places and at different times throughout the year.
There is a lot of conflicting "advice" on mole control. You believe, and hope.. every rumour, home remedy or control method is worth trying. In fact, chemicals and home remedies are not only ineffective when dealing with moles, they allow the animals time to establish and become a real problem. Moles are woodland animals in nature, but can quickly colonise and spread through adjacent residential properties if not handled properly. Since they need a well-established tunnel network to survive, the longer they're allowed to tunnel, the more habituated they become and difficult to control.
Trapping is the only effective method of control.
